Carolina Panthers veteran wide receiver Hunter Renfrow will be a healthy scratch once again on Sunday as the team takes on the Green Bay Packers in Week 9 at Lambeau Field, according to Mike Kaye of The Charlotte Observer. It's the third straight week that Renfrow has been a healthy scratch, and it coincides with Jalen Coker's return from Injured Reserve. The 29-year-old did have seven catches for 48 yards and two touchdowns (his only two on the year) in a loss to the Arizona Cardinals back on Sept. 14, but he has done little else in his six games played with the team. Renfrow has 15 catches on his 26 targets for 89 yards and the two touchdowns in his first year with Carolina, and he's now buried on the WR depth chart behind Coker, rookie first-rounder Tetairoa McMillan, Xavier Legette, rookie Jimmy Horn Jr., and Brycen Tremayne.

Carolina Panthers wide receiver Hunter Renfrow is a healthy scratch for their Week 8 contest against the Buffalo Bills. Renfrow had a prominent role in the Carolina passing attack earlier in the campaign, but has seen his target share drop significantly. In Weeks 1 through 3, Renfrow saw 6.7 targets per game. However, in his last three games (Weeks 4 through 6), Renfrow has seen just 2.3 targets per game. This will now be Renfrow's second-straight game listed as a healthy scratch. With Renfrow sitting out, managers should expect much of the passing volume to go to rookie wideout Tetairoa McMillan, Xavier Legette, and Jalen Coker.

Carolina Panthers wide receiver Hunter Renfrow (coach's decision) is inactive for Sunday's Week 7 contest against the New York Jets. He is a healthy scratch for the first time this season. The veteran receiver had amassed 15 catches, 89 yards, and two touchdowns through six games this year, headlined by a Week 2 contest against Arizona in which he caught seven passes and found the end zone twice. Renfrow's role had gradually declined since then. Now, with Jalen Coker healthy and active as the Panthers' slot receiver, the team decided it had no need for Renfrow heading into a clash with the Jets. Renfrow can be dropped in all fantasy leagues.

Carolina Panthers wide receiver Hunter Renfrow found the endzone twice in the team's 25-22 loss on Sunday. With the Panthers going down by 24 points in the second half of Week 2, they were forced to abandon the run and turn to the passing game. Hunter Renfrow was a huge part of the comeback, tying for second on the team with nine targets, just one shy of leader Tetairoa McMillan. Operating as a security blanket for Bryce Young, Renfrow caught seven passes for 48 yards and two touchdowns in the 27-22 loss. The seven catches and nine targets were encouraging, but even more so was the trust Young showed in Renfrow in the red zone. Although it's hard to say whether he will continue to be a staple in this offense, the lack of wide receiver depth behind McMillan is an encouraging sign. In Week 3, the Panthers will host the Atlanta Falcons, who just held the Minnesota Vikings to 120 passing yards on Sunday night. In PPR leagues, if you need wide receiver help and have a spot on your bench, it would be wise to add Renfrow. Do not use a waiver on Renfrow, but he would be an excellent free agent pickup if he goes unclaimed.

Carolina Panthers wide receiver Hunter Renfrow has an opportunity to be a factor in Week 1, but many uncertainties surrounding his situation makes him difficult to start right away against the Jacksonville Jaguars. The 29-year-old missed all of 2024 with ulcerative colitis and was initially waived by Carolina, who signed him to the active roster only after dealing Adam Thielen to Minnesota and placing Jalen Coker (quadriceps) on IR. That places Renfrow as Carolina's projected top option in the slot, where he did most of his damage during his stint with the then-Oakland Raiders. The veteran has a 103-catch season to his name, but that was four years ago at this point. For now, Renfrow is mostly a DFS home-run swing or a stash in deeper dynasty formats.

The Carolina Panthers released veteran wide receiver Hunter Renfrow on roster cutdown day on Tuesday, according to Tom Pelissero of the NFL Network. Renfrow's comeback will have to happen elsewhere unless he returns to Carolina on their practice squad. The 29-year-old former Pro Bowler dealt with health issues at the end of his tenure with the Las Vegas Raiders and spent 2024 out of football. Even if Renfrow had made the Panthers' 53-man roster, he would have been buried on the depth chart behind rookie Tetairoa McMillan, Xavier Legette, Adam Thielen and Jalen Coker. At this point, it's a long shot for Renfrow to regain his Pro Bowl form that saw him catch 103 passes for 1,038 yards and nine touchdowns in 17 games in Vegas in 2021.
